2007 Capital Athletic Conference Field Hockey All-Conference Team
2007 Capital Athletic Conference Field Hockey All-Conference Team

November 07, 2007

Salisbury University, the 13-time defending Capital Athletic Conference (CAC) champion, placed seven athletes on the 2007 All-CAC field hockey team as released today by the conference office. The Sea Gulls had six players selected to the first team and one selection on the second team. Senior defender Danielle Twilley (pictured) was selected as the Player of the Year.

Salisbury Claims 2007 CAC Field Hockey Tournament Championship
Salisbury Claims 2007 CAC Field Hockey Tournament Championship

November 03, 2007

Top-seeded Salisbury University won their 13th consecutive Capital Athletic Conference (CAC) field hockey tournament championship with a 5-0 shutout victory over second-seeded St. Mary’s (Md.) on Saturday afternoon.

Salisbury Claims Top Seed in Upcoming Field Hockey Tournament
Salisbury Claims Top Seed in Upcoming Field Hockey Tournament

October 21, 2007

Salisbury University will enter the upcoming 2007 Capital Athletic Conference field hockey tournament as the number one seed. The Sea Gulls went 6-0 during the regular season in conference play, giving them the first-round bye in the tournament.
